【考案の詳細な説明】 〔産業上の利用分野〕 本考案は、容器内へ製品を自動的に押し出し挿入する製
品の挿入装置に関するものである。DETAILED DESCRIPTION OF THE INVENTION [Industrial Application Field] The present invention relates to a product insertion device for automatically extruding and inserting a product into a container.

前記挿入部(3)の挿入具(9)は、ガイドの溝(10)に従って
カムフロアー(5)が移動するに従いローディングアーム
(7)が前後動し、製品を挿入するものであるため、製品
の搬送包装装置の大きさに比較してこの挿入部(3)の幅
が大きく重量のバランスがとれなかった。The insertion tool (9) of the insertion section (3) is a loading arm as the cam floor (5) moves according to the groove (10) of the guide.
Since (7) moves back and forth to insert the product, the width of the insertion part (3) is large compared to the size of the product transport packaging device, and the weight cannot be balanced.
また、前記製品の搬送包装装置は、この挿入部(3)によ
り、製品を函に挿入できない事故が最も多く、この事故
が発生すると空函を挿入部から取除かなければならなか
った。そのため挿入部(3)の幅が大きいとこの取除く作
業が困難で、挿入部の幅の縮小が望まれていた。Further, in the above-mentioned product transport and packaging apparatus, the insertion part (3) often causes the product to be unable to be inserted into the box, and when this accident occurs, the empty box must be removed from the insertion part. Therefore, if the width of the insertion part (3) is large, this removing work is difficult, and it has been desired to reduce the width of the insertion part.
この挿入部(3)の挿入具(9)の長さを短くすれば、挿入部
の幅の縮小は可能であるが、現在の挿入具の構造は、第
6図に示すようにコの字型のスライドブラケット(6)と
ローディングアーム(7)が、第7図に示すようにローラ
ー式ブラケット(6)とローディングアーム(7)からなるた
め、一定のストロークを獲るために、特公昭56−44
843号公報,特公昭56−47041号公報,特公昭
56−27408号公報に示されているように,2段に
のびる構造のものは提案されているが,この構造を3段
にのびる構造に変えることは不可能であった。The width of the insertion part can be reduced by shortening the length of the insertion part (9) of the insertion part (3), but the current structure of the insertion part is the U-shape as shown in FIG. Since the slide bracket (6) and the loading arm (7) of the mold consist of the roller type bracket (6) and the loading arm (7) as shown in FIG. 7, in order to obtain a certain stroke, the Japanese Patent Publication No. 56- 44
As shown in Japanese Patent Publication No. 843, Japanese Patent Publication No. 56-47041, and Japanese Patent Publication No. 56-27408, a structure having two steps is proposed, but this structure is changed to a structure having three steps. It was impossible to change.
製品を函へ挿入する挿入具を3段以上にのびる構造と
し、挿入具の長さを縮小し、挿入部の幅を短くした製品
の挿入装置を得ることである。An object of the present invention is to obtain a product insertion device in which the insertion tool for inserting the product into the box has three or more stages, the length of the insertion tool is reduced, and the width of the insertion portion is shortened.

〔作用〕 挿入具の前進、後退の機構がそろばん玉形状のローラー
とV字型の溝とにすることにより、円滑に移動可能とな
り、必要なストロークを得るため従来の2段の構造から
3段以上の構造にすることが可能となり、挿入部の幅の
縮小がなされた。[Operation] By using an abacus ball-shaped roller and a V-shaped groove as the mechanism for advancing and retracting the insertion tool, smooth movement is possible, and in order to obtain the required stroke, there are three steps from the conventional two-step structure. With the above structure, the width of the insertion portion can be reduced.

本考案は以上の構成からなるので、従来2段構造であっ
た挿入具を3段以上の構造でも、同じストロークの挿入
具が可能となり、これに伴ない、挿入部の幅を小さくす
ることができた。Since the present invention has the above-described structure, the insertion tool having the same stroke can be used even if the insertion tool having the conventional two-stage structure has three or more steps, and accordingly, the width of the insertion portion can be reduced. did it.
これにより、従来大きかった挿入部を小さくすることが
できたので全体のバランスもとれ、また製品の函への挿
入不良事故が発生しても、この挿入されなかった空函を
取除く作業が容易になった。This made it possible to reduce the size of the insertion part, which was large in the past, so that the overall balance can be maintained, and even if a product insertion failure occurs, it is easy to remove the uninserted empty box. Became.
